Fast Company features Foundation, NCIIA and L-MIT efforts to encourage women inventors
On January 31, Fast Company’s blog featured an article on female entrepreneurship and inventiveness, using the 2011 Lemelson-MIT Invention Index as a springboard for a larger story that focused on a couple of former NCIIA E-Teams – Solar Ivy and the DayOne Waterbag – that were commercializing products to improve lives. The post also featured an interview with Lemelson Foundation board member Robert Lemelson as well as interviews with Phil Weilerstein of NCIIA and Josh Schuler of the L-MIT program.
